    Try and think of that $2 per lead as a salary. Companies pay employees salaries in a belief that having these employees perform their work will generate a profit for the company. AJ is trusting in conversion rate of at least 1 in 50 or so leads taking up the iPower hosting package and thus turning in a profit. If AJ is wrong about this over a sustained period of time, the AJ iPower promotion will not continue. If the proclaimed leader of AJ, Michael Davies has some real business acumen, he already foresees the time when AJ will stop performing as it is now and has something else lined up already. It would be stupid for him to waste all the traffic and the affiliates.

    This is where it gets a little bit suspicious (well apart from the cheap looking site and the numerous spelling mistakes). In order to receive your free website - designed to make you all this money - you have to have a domain name and hosting account.

    But… unfortunately this miraculous website won’t work on any host - it only works on the IpowerPro Hosting Plan, and you have to use their affiliate link to sign up.

    The hosting currently costs $59.40/year (was $7.95/month in November 2007) and the domain name costs $6.50. So you will have to spend $65.90US to participate. Once they receive your email with your hosting account details and they have confirmed that you used their affiliate link, they will upload your website and credit your account with $75 dollars to go towards your first payout.

    Users are then instructed to use the $30 worth of adwords and $50 worth of Search Marketing from Yahoo! to advertise their affiliate website on “make money online” type search results pages. And if a user signs up for the affiliate program your account is credited with $2.

    The logic being, refer 100 people to join, receive $200, etc, etc.
    Problems with the system

    Unfortunately most affiliates will never get paid. Simply because to qualify for your first commission payment, you must have earned at least $150 (which includes your $75 hosting credit) and have operated an active and approved account for a minimum of 45 days.

    To get your needed 38 referals ((38 x 2 = 76) + 75 hosting credit= $151), your $80 dollars worth of advertising won’t necessarily work. Simply because the “get rich online” or “online home business” adwords are very competitive, and are not cheap if you want a high ranking. Also there will be increased competition from every other affiliate targeting the same phrases.

    You will have to dip into your own wallet to purchase more adwords, or work very hard trying to promote more traffic to your affiliate website. Which is beyond the means of most affiliates.
    The Beauty of the Scam

    The people behind Affiliate Junktion have thought of an ingenious way to make money. I kind of have to give them credit for the way they have set up this illegal (in many countries) and highly unethical scam.

    The way the scam works is for every IpowerPro Hosting Plan they sell, they get $100 US in commission from Ipower.

    They would be getting a lot of commissions from the thousands of people who have signed up to promote the affiliate program. Who doesn’t want to spend $65 to earn $150 a day, particularly if it’s guaranteed.

    The $75 hosting credit they give affiliates to cover the cost of hosting is actually in New Zealand dollars, at the moment $75 NZD equals $59 USD. So for each new affiliate AJ is netting at least $39 USD (100 - 59 - 2 (commission to the affiliate who signed up the affiliate) = $39).

    Also when it does come time to payout those affiliates who have earned more than $150, they also pay them in New Zealand dollars. $150 NZD = $118 USD; that’s a profit of $32 dollars per payout.

    As for the guarantee that you’ll earn $150 per day or they’ll pay you $150, it’s conveniently disappeared from the terms and conditions, or it’s because you haven’t followed the instructions step by step.

    To summarize, let’s say Affiliate Junktion had 10,000 affiliates. A guestimate of 60% of these would never qualify for the first payout (6,000 x $100(Ipower commission) = $600,000), while 40% may actually refer enough people to get paid (4,000 x $32 = $128,000).

    The thing that may be even more valuable is Affiliate Junktion now own a very valuable email list, full of people who are interested in making money online. They say in the privacy policy that they won’t sell it to anybody, but they also say “AffiliateJunktion.com reserves the right to change this policy at any time.”

    There have been reports of some people making money, but like every pyramid scheme like venture, the majority of people won’t make any money, they’ll just lose it.
